Negligence refers to the failure to exercise reasonable care, which results in harm to another person. In car accident cases, proving negligence involves showing that a driver owed a duty of care, breached that duty through negligent actions or omissions, and caused injuries as a direct result. California law considers weather conditions, distractions, impairment, and speed as common factors. Establishing negligence often requires reviewing traffic signals, vehicle speeds, eyewitness statements, and accident reconstruction reports to determine fault and liability in Burlingame.

Start by documenting every detail as soon as possible after a crash. Take photographs of the scene, vehicle damage, tire marks, traffic conditions, and any visible injuries. Collect the other driver’s information, incident reports, and witness contact details. Keep a record of medical treatments, prescriptions, and expenses. A well organized file makes it easier to build a compelling case, supports accurate damage assessments, and helps you communicate clearly with an attorney and insurer during the early stages of your claim.

California generally allows two years from the date of injury to file a personal injury claim, though certain circumstances may shorten or extend that period. It is important to act promptly to preserve evidence, obtain medical records, and avoid delays that could affect liability or damages. In Burlingame, meeting deadlines helps protect your rights and ensures you have adequate time to pursue the compensation you deserve while coordinating medical care and other necessities of recovery.

Fault determination involves analyzing evidence such as traffic laws, vehicle positions, eyewitness accounts, and expert analysis. California uses comparative negligence rules that may adjust liability if multiple parties contributed to the crash. In Burlingame cases, a careful review of all factors helps determine the proportion of fault and the corresponding share of damages for each party. This assessment guides settlement negotiations and any potential court action.

Costs for pursuing a car accident claim are typically handled on a contingency basis in California, meaning you pay legal fees only if you recover compensation. There may be other expenses for investigations or expert consultations, but these are often recoverable as part of the damages if you win. In Burlingame, understanding fee structures helps you plan and ensures you know when and how payments will occur as your case progresses.

If the other driver is uninsured or underinsured, you may still recover through your own insurance coverage, such as uninsured motorist benefits, or through a civil claim against the responsible party. In Burlingame, we assess every available avenue to maximize compensation for medical costs, lost wages, and other damages. We guide you through the options, explain limitations, and pursue the most effective strategy for your situation.
